God calls us to be a steward of His grand creation. That means planting seeds for the future — but our duty as stewards doesn’t stop there. Seeds need nurturing; they need our love, care, and faith to grow into something grand that adds to His greater glory.
In this episode of Kingdom Flow, we discuss what it means to plant a seed. What is a seed? What threatens our seed? How do we defend our seed from the Enemy — and sometimes protect our seed from ourselves? We’ll answer these questions to help the Kingdom Flow through you and bring Heaven into the world today.
Being a goal-oriented person needs you to be more than completing tasks. It’s about finding what your capabilities are and looking for a better way to do things. What can you learn? You can begin by aiming for just completion, but there’s always something more to do.
Whatever you sow, you will reap. If you put in the effort to do something, don’t give up on it. Consider Galatians 6:9 — “Let us not be weary in doing well, for in due season we shall reap if we faint not.” Whatever you put in, whether it’s a financial, physical, social, or spiritual investment, it will return; this is a principle of God’s Word. Don’t let the Enemy take it, and be sure to care for it yourself.
When you plant a seed you must nurture it. Teach your children to be compassionate and faithful; be a good steward of the temple God gave you. But be patient — give your seed time to grow.
You must be intentional about your seeds. Identify them — are they your children, a business, or something else? Do something for your seeds, and you’ll see the results of your nurturing. Defend it from the difficulties you face today so that your harvest does not suffer in the future.
